computer won't recognize new hard drive

I have an Acer 1ghz computer. I installed a new 160 gig hard drive and the computer says that there is no hard drive in system. Please help

Make sure to check your documentation that came with the computer.

Yes check the jumpers.

You can also check your CMOS settings on which mode your using. LBA mode is recommended for drives larger than 504 MB and is the only way of dealing with drives larger than 8.4 GB.

Also make sure that the drive slides into the bay smoothly. If it needs force pushing it in the bay, somthing is wrong.
